How to Make Authentic Bánh Mì

Ingredients

  • 500g all-purpose flour
  • 300ml water
  • 2 teaspoons instant yeast
  • 1 tablespoon sugar
  • 1 teaspoon salt
  • Pork or tofu (for filling)
  • Pickled veggies (carrots, daikon)
  • Cucumber (sliced)
  • Fresh cilantro
  • Jalapeños (sliced)
  • Mayonnaise
  • Soy sauce

Directions

  1. In a mixing bowl, combine the flour, sugar, salt, and yeast.
  2. Gradually add water to form a dough.
  3. Knead the dough until smooth, then let it rise for 1-2 hours until doubled in size.
  4. Preheat the oven to 220°C (428°F).
  5. Shape the risen dough into baguettes and place them on a baking sheet.
  6. Bake for 20-25 minutes until golden brown and crusty.
  7. Allow the bread to cool before slicing.
  8. Fill the baguettes with sliced pork or tofu, pickled veggies, cucumber, cilantro, jalapeños, and a spread of mayonnaise and soy sauce.
  9. Serve and enjoy your homemade bánh mì!

How to Store Authentic Bánh Mì

To store bánh mì, keep the bread in a paper bag at room temperature for up to two days. If you want to keep it longer, consider freezing the unbaked dough. When ready to eat, bake the baguettes and prepare your filling fresh to keep it tasty.

FAQs

1. Can I use bread flour instead of all-purpose flour?
Yes, using bread flour can give your bánh mì a chewier texture.

2. How do I make pickled veggies?
To make quick pickles, slice carrots and daikon, then soak them in a mixture of vinegar, sugar, and water for about an hour.

3. Can I make bánh mì gluten-free?
Yes, you can use gluten-free flour to make the baguette. Just make sure to follow the proper measurements for gluten-free baking.
